Runbook 4.2 — Courier substitution after missed pick-up. If the scheduled Harrowfen Express rider fails to arrive within 30 minutes of the window, contact the standby provider, Quillgate Transit, and log the substitution in the run sheet. Keep the consignment sealed and in the secure cage until the replacement rider arrives. Verify the substitute courier against the substitution code before releasing anything; the code for this cycle is:

dispatch memo: the istwyn norwyn courier leaves the lamael kaswyn briwyn tamix jorael gorix zoreth holir ledger at gate 3079 under passcode 677723

## Step 4: Fix the token refresh

Heads up — older Lanternfish clients refresh session tokens too eagerly, which is the bug we're patching here. Before restarting the auth sidecar, swap in the corrected refresh settings so you don't get logout storms. Paste these values into your environment first.

config for bawef-tajof:
RALMIR_PIN=7092
RALMIR_METRICS_HOST=metrics.ralmir.paliqcorp.corp
RALMIR_LOG_LEVEL=error
RALMIR_TENANT=tamix

Subject: Catalogue import complete — Larchmoor Library batch

All, the quarterly catalogue import for the Larchmoor collection finished in release 4.2 of Shelfwright. Roughly 118k records ingested; 312 flagged for manual dedupe review in the usual queue. Matching rules now prefer ISBN over title heuristics, so expect fewer false merges going forward. Re-runs are idempotent if you need to replay a batch. The import run is tagged with the trace token below.

pipeline stamp: htk4_66df

**Ticket: Wrong encoding guessed for uploaded text files**

The Quillbox importer flags UTF-8 files with BOM as Latin-1, mangling accented names.

Repro:
1. Upload `sample_names.txt` (UTF-8 with BOM) via the staging upload form.
2. Open the preview — diacritics render as mojibake.
3. Check `detect_encoding()` logs; confidence is weirdly low.

Likely the sniffer reads past the BOM offset. Fix is small but needs review. To hit the staging API directly, use the bearer token below.

login token, yajeg-fawif: eyJhbGciOiJIUzI1NiIsInR5cCI6IkpXVCJ9.eyJzdWIiOiIEdPQYnZXaZIn0.HSRTnYZBx0Qc